MasTec Announces Intent to Sell State Department of Transportation Projects and Provides Related Earnings Guidance


CORAL GABLES, Fla., Jan. 6 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- MasTec, Inc. today announced its intention to sell substantially all of its state Department of Transportation related projects and assets. The projects that are for sale will be accounted for as discontinued operations. Friedman, Billings, Ramsey & Co., Inc., an investment banking firm, has been retained to assist the Company in its disposition efforts.

If MasTec had accounted for these projects as a discontinued operation since January 1, 2005, MasTec's revenue and income from continuing operations for the nine months ended September 30, 2005 would have been $624.6 million and $10.5 million, or $0.21 income per share, respectively. Additionally, MasTec's loss from discontinued operations for the nine months ended September 30, 2005 would have been $13.6 million, or $0.27 loss per share.

Austin J. Shanfelter, MasTec's President and CEO, noted, "The sale of these projects allows us to focus on our core businesses of providing services related to voice, video, data and energy infrastructure and for our install- to-the-home clients. This move allows MasTec to grow and focus on businesses that have acceptable returns on capital and margins."


Today, MasTec also announced related guidance for 2005 and guidance for 2006.

For the fourth quarter of 2005, MasTec expects revenue from continuing operations in the range of $215-220 million. Additional transportation projects revenue estimated at $21 million would have been reported if these projects were not considered discontinued. MasTec expects earnings per share from continuing operations of $0.14 to $0.16 per share. Loss from discontinued operations for the fourth quarter of 2005 is estimated at $0.09 to $0.12 per share. An evaluation of the fair value of the projects and assets that are going to be sold is currently underway and are not included in this estimate. Any potential asset write downs or other charges, if any, are expected to be accounted for in the Company's year end financial statements.

For 2006, MasTec expects revenue from continuing operations, including the acquisition of Ron's TV, which was announced today, to be in the range of $950 to $975 million, approximately a double-digit growth rate. Earnings per share from continuing operations for 2006 are expected to be between $0.70 and $0.80 per share.

Austin J. Shanfelter, MasTec's President and CEO, said, "Fourth quarter results from our core operations exceeded our expectations from both a revenue and earnings standpoint and have set the trend for 2006 earnings expectations. The demand for our infrastructure and install-to-the-home services remains strong. With three consecutive profitable quarters from continuing operations just completed, we are well positioned to have a successful year in 2006."
